UFC Fight Night 199 loses Raoni Barcelos vs. Victor Henry hours before start time

UFC Fight Night 199 has lost a fight from the preliminary card just hours before the start of the event.

The bantamweight bout between fan favorite Raoni Barcelos and promotional newcomer Victor Henry was scrapped Saturday due to COVID-19 protocols. The card will proceed with 13 bouts.

A person with knowledge of the change confirmed the cancellation after the fight was removed from the UFC’s official online fight card (h/t Twitter user Already Demon).

The cancellation marks the eighth publicly announced bout Barcelos (16-2 MMA, 5-1 UFC) has signed up for that has not come to fruition. Henry (21-5 MMA, 0-0 UFC) will have to wait to make his UFC debut after he signed up for this fight on short notice.
